Output 6dd99af6db828bf1ec2e7a39c3a31eb5d91965660ea347cfae366a11abd6c79b:1

value
512216
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bf3cefbaeefa9bca6fe9480d06456aeac5d33358 OP_EQUAL
address
3K8Bz82DMk7Q7zgKDL1gZBjajT8YVbRLs5
transaction
6dd99af6db828bf1ec2e7a39c3a31eb5d91965660ea347cfae366a11abd6c79b
spent
true